Executive Summary

This package is a very paranoid password manager. It consists of two parts: a front-end command-line interface, and a back-end library (which can be used to create prettier interfaces).

It is important to note that there is no password recovery service. If you enter an incorrect master password, you will simply get incorrect passwords from the database. This is by design. It makes the password database much more resistant to a brute-force attack. DON'T FORGET YOUR MASTER PASSWORD.

Once installed, the program can be run by typing passman in your terminal.

Installing

This package uses Haskell Stack. Please refer to their website for instructions on installing Haskell Stack. Once you have done this, you can simply enter the command stack install passman in the terminal to install passman.
